Yes we have quite a few Costco's in UK - How else are we going to fill our little chocolate box gardens with the most humungous garden furniture and patio heaters you ever did see?

I once used my Costco card in California and the till said "Costco welcomes overseas member" How cool was that!

Anyhow, the policy for refunds in the U.K. is restricted to 90 days. After that they will replace the item *if* they still have it in stock, but they don't keep long terms stocks of the same line. They tend to get a batch of something in, and then once it is sold out, they get a batch of some other similar item. I don't know what would happen if you rolled up with a defective Breitling, which they not longer carried in stock. Likely they'd offer you a choice from the other watches they carry in stock.

Didnt even know there was CostCo's in the UK !!

Whats there source? Grey Market? Does anyone know?

Yep, grey market. Omega actually sued Costco over this (and won... surprising to see them in this pic). I agree with one of the above posters about how this could be misleading for the buyer. Costco is known for steep discounts, but the watches I've seen at my local store are not any cheaper than can readily be found elsewhere.

I haven't purchased a watch from Costco, but have seen Breitlings, Tags, Cartier, Ferrari, and a few other high-end brands -- over the years, mind you, not all at the same time.

I am fairly certain these watches are grey market, as verified in the Omega case. But my understanding was (not sure where I heard or read this) that Costco would extend their regular warranty terms and arrange for service if needed to duplicate the terms of the original manufacturer. If this is true, then you would have to balance the value of the OEM warranty and papers vs. the Costco warranty and the potential cost savings.
